how does perfectly competitive market in a constant-cost industry determine its profit-maximizing price?

Answers

In a perfectly competitive market in a constant-cost industry, firms determine their profit-maximizing price by producing at the point where marginal cost (MC) equals marginal revenue (MR).


1. In a perfectly competitive market, firms are price takers, meaning they accept the market-determined price for their products.
2. In a constant-cost industry, the cost of producing an additional unit of output remains constant regardless of the quantity produced.
3. Firms aim to maximize profit, which is the difference between total revenue and total cost.
4. To find the profit-maximizing quantity, a firm should equate its marginal cost (MC) with its marginal revenue (MR), as this is the point where the firm maximizes the difference between total revenue and total cost.
5. Since all firms in a perfectly competitive market produce homogeneous goods, they charge the same market-determined price for their products.
6. In this scenario, the market price (P) equals the firm's marginal revenue (MR). Therefore, firms should produce at the point where MC = P.
7. By producing at this level, firms in a perfectly competitive market in a constant-cost industry achieve profit maximization.

In summary, firms in a perfectly competitive market within a constant-cost industry determine their profit-maximizing price by producing at the quantity where marginal cost equals the market price, which also equals their marginal revenue.

a group of harvard students spontaneously conducted a sit-in in the university president's house to demand higher wages for the school's blue-collar workers. this is an example of:

Answers

The situation described in the question is an example of student activism and protest. The students organized a sit-in, which is a form of nonviolent protest where participants occupy a space and refuse to leave until their demands are met.

The sit-in was conducted in the university president's house, which is a symbolic location representing the university's highest authority.The students were demanding higher wages for the school's blue-collar workers. This demand is an example of labor activism, where individuals or groups advocate for better working conditions, higher wages, and other rights for workers. Blue-collar workers, who are often low-wage earners and work in manual labor jobs, are more vulnerable to exploitation and inequality in the workplace.The fact that the students were from Harvard, one of the most prestigious universities in the world, is significant because it shows that even students from privileged backgrounds recognize the need to support workers' rights and challenge systems of power and inequality. Student activism has a long history in the United States, and it has been a powerful force in bringing about social and political change.In conclusion, the situation described in the question is an example of student activism and labor activism. The students organized a sit-in in the university president's house to demand higher wages for the school's blue-collar workers. This action shows the power of collective action and the need to challenge systems of inequality and exploitation.

is it as important for a small business like jc consulting to have a disaster recovery plan as it is for a large corporation? please cite three different examples to support your position.

Answers

It is equally important for a small business like JC Consulting to have a disaster recovery plan as it is for a large corporation. The size of the business does not determine the impact of a disaster. Here are three examples to support this position:

1. Natural Disasters - Natural disasters like hurricanes, earthquakes, or floods can strike any business, regardless of its size. In fact, small businesses are often more vulnerable to such events because they lack the resources and infrastructure of large corporations. Without a disaster recovery plan, JC Consulting could face significant damage to its physical assets, loss of data, and disruption to its operations.
2. Cybersecurity Threats - Cybersecurity threats like ransomware, hacking, or phishing attacks are increasing in frequency and severity. These attacks can be devastating for any business, especially small ones that may not have adequate security measures in place. A disaster recovery plan that includes regular backups, security protocols, and employee training can help JC Consulting avoid or mitigate the impact of such attacks.
3. Human Error - Accidents happen, and employees can make mistakes that lead to data loss or system failures. Without a disaster recovery plan, JC Consulting may not be able to recover from such incidents, leading to reputational damage, financial losses, and business interruption.
a disaster recovery plan is critical for any business, regardless of its size. JC Consulting should develop and implement a plan to protect its assets, ensure business continuity, and minimize the impact of any disasters that may occur.

this life insurance is used to pay off certain debts, such as auto loans, in the event that you die before the debts are paid in full. which of the following is typically not the best buy for the amount of protection offered? a.group life b. term c.credit life d. endowmen life d. adjustablelife

Answers

The life insurance policy that is typically not the best buy for the amount of protection offered is credit life.

Credit life insurance is a type of policy that pays off a borrower's debt in the event of their death. It is specifically designed to cover a single debt, such as a mortgage or auto loan. However, credit life insurance policies tend to be more expensive than other types of life insurance policies, such as term life insurance.

Additionally, credit life insurance policies may have limited coverage amounts and may not provide the same level of flexibility as other types of policies.

Therefore, if you are looking for life insurance to pay off certain debts in the event of your death, it is typically best to consider other options, such as term life insurance. Term life insurance policies tend to be more affordable and flexible, making them a better overall value for the amount of protection offered.
